Job description
We are seeking an experienced Ticketing Assistant to join our dedicated, friendly Ticketing Team to provide first class service to our customers though telephone, face to face and e-mail interactions.
The role will be offered based on an annualised hours contracts of 1040 hours per year - an average of 20 hours per week (4-5 shifts on average) - this will include evenings, and weekends.
Your main responsibilities will be:
- Assist in the areas of inbound and outbound sales activity and enquiries through all sales channels. This includes in person at our Box Offices at Mayflower Theare and Mayflower Studios, over the phone and through email
- Ensure a good knowledge and promotion of Mayflower programme, services and events
- Advise appropriately on the Theatre and the Studio's accessibility in relation to the customer requirements and offer any available discounting or assistance
- Assist with the upkeep and accuracy of patron data in accordance with the Data Protection Act
- Proficient accurate use of the ticketing system, Tessitura
- Ensure knowledge and compliance of the general terms and conditions of sale
- Be proactive and knowledgeable in the support of Mayflower charitable efforts and aims
- Efficient communication of any relevant information to support the operation and other departments
- Be aware of and follow Mayflower Health and Safety and security procedures
- Assist with general office duties and ensuring the offices are kept tidy
